Immunohistochemistry-Paraffin: B-Raf Antibody [NBP2-15531]
Immunohistochemistry-Paraffin: B-Raf Antibody [NBP2-15531] - Paraffin-embedded mouse testis. B-Raf antibody [N2C1], Internal dilution: 1:500.Western Blot: B-Raf Antibody [NBP2-15531]
Western Blot: B-Raf Antibody [NBP2-15531] - A. 30 ug PC-12 whole cell extract 7.5 % SDS-PAGE B-Raf antibody [N2C1], Internal dilution: 1:5000Western Blot: B-Raf Antibody [NBP2-15531]
Western Blot: B-Raf Antibody [NBP2-15531] - Non-transfected (-) and B-Raf-transfected (+) 293T whole cell extracts (30 ug) were separated by 7.5% SDS-PAGE, and the membrane was blotted with B-Raf antibody [N2C1], Internal diluted at 1:5000.Immunoprecipitation: B-Raf Antibody [NBP2-15531]
Immunoprecipitation: B-Raf Antibody [NBP2-15531] - HepG2 whole cell lysate/extract A : 30 ug whole cell lysate/extract of B-Raf protein expressing HepG2 cells B : Control with 3 ug of pre-immune rabbit IgG C : Immunoprecipitation of B-Raf by 3 ug of B-Raf antibody [N2C1], Internal 10% SDS-PAGE The immunoprecipitated B-Raf protein was detected by B-Raf antibody [N2C1], Internal diluted at 1 : 1000. EasyBlot anti-rabbit IgG (HRP) was used as a secondary reagent.Immunohistochemistry-Paraffin: B-Raf Antibody [NBP2-15531] -
Immunohistochemistry-Paraffin: B-Raf Antibody [NBP2-15531] - B-Raf antibody [N2C1], Internal detects B-Raf protein at cytoplasm by immunohistochemical analysis.Sample: Paraffin-embedded human breast carcinoma.
B-Raf stained by B-Raf antibody [N2C1], Internal (NBP2-15531) diluted at 1:500.
Antigen Retrieval: Citrate buffer, pH 6.0, 15 min
Western Blot: B-Raf Antibody [NBP2-15531] -
Western Blot: B-Raf Antibody [NBP2-15531] - Various whole cell extracts (30 ug) were separated by 7.5% SDS-PAGE, and the membrane was blotted with B-Raf antibody [N2C1], Internal (NBP2-15531) diluted at 1:1000. The HRP-conjugated anti-rabbit IgG antibody was used to detect the primary antibody.Applications for B-Raf Antibody
